    Calallen Independent School District is a school district located in northwest Corpus Christi, Texas ( USA) in northern Nueces County. The district has approximately 4,000 students and operates four elementary schools, a middle school, and a high school. In 2009, the school district was rated "academically recognized" by the Texas Education Agency.
